Code C0374 GMC Description
The C0374 GMC code indicates a malfunction within the transfer case system of the vehicle. The transfer case is a critical component in four-wheel drive and all-wheel drive vehicles, responsible for distributing power from the transmission to the front and rear axles. When this system malfunctions, it can lead to serious performance issues and potentially cause damage to other components of the vehicle.
Common Causes of C0374 GMC
- Faulty transfer case actuator
- Malfunctioning transfer case motor
- Defective transfer case control module
- Wiring or connectivity issues within the transfer case system
- Low fluid levels in the transfer case
Symptoms of C0374 GMC
- Difficulty shifting between drive modes
- Strange noises coming from the transfer case
- Vehicle getting stuck in one drive mode
- Dashboard warning light related to the transfer case system
How to Fix C0374 GMC
- Diagnose the issue using a scan tool to retrieve the specific error code.
- Inspect the transfer case components, including the actuator, motor, and control module, for any signs of damage or malfunction.
- Test the wiring and connectivity within the transfer case system to identify any issues.
- Replace faulty components, such as the actuator, motor, or control module, if necessary.
- Clear the error code and test the vehicle to ensure the issue has been resolved.

Tech Notes for C0374 GMC
The speed sensor signal may have become corrupted. Possible openings in the speed sensor wire insulation (twisted pairs) can allow water intrusion. Also, wire connections contaminated by water may result in short circuits and erroneous speed sensor readings. This most often occurs on the rear speed sensor circuit.
Correct problem by inspecting the wiring harness to the transfer case speed sensors. Completely inspect and test all wiring. Replace the affected twisted pairs.
